As agriculture becomes increasingly data-driven, smart greenhouse systems are revolutionizing crop production. These systems use technology to monitor and control environmental conditions automatically—reducing human error, optimizing resources, and ensuring consistent crop quality.
But not all smart greenhouse systems are built the same. So, how do you choose the right one for your crops and business needs? Let’s explore key factors commercial growers must consider before investing in a smart greenhouse setup.
Every crop thrives under different environmental conditions. The first step is to assess the climate zone of your location and the specific growing requirements of your target crops.
Key Questions:
Is your climate cold, arid, tropical, or temperate?
Do your crops require high humidity, low light, or controlled heat?
Is year-round production necessary?
For example:
Tomatoes or cucumbers may require high light intensity and ventilation.
Lettuce or herbs thrive in lower temperatures and moderate humidity.
Orchids or tropical plants need high humidity and consistent warmth.
Matching your crop profile with a system that can control temperature, humidity, light, and CO₂ levels is essential.
Smart greenhouse systems range from semi-automated to fully autonomous. The choice depends on your budget, labor availability, and production scale.
Common automation features:
Climate control systems (temperature, humidity, ventilation)
Automated irrigation & fertigation
Light management (LED grow lights or shading)
CO₂ enrichment
Remote monitoring and mobile app controls
Data logging & analytics for yield optimization
Small-scale farms may prefer modular or hybrid solutions. Commercial growers typically benefit from full automation with centralized control panels and AI-based climate prediction tools.
Your smart system must integrate seamlessly with your greenhouse structure.
Match the system with:
Greenhouse type: Polycarbonate, glass, or film
Ventilation system: Natural vs. forced
Irrigation setup: Drip, hydroponic, ebb & flow
Insulation requirements for year-round growing
If retrofitting an existing greenhouse, check the compatibility of control panels, wiring, and sensor placements.
Today’s best smart greenhouse systems come with data-driven dashboards that help optimize performance over time.
Look for features like:
Real-time sensor monitoring (soil, air, light, EC, pH)
Predictive analytics for crop planning
Mobile notifications for anomalies
API integration with other farm management software
The goal is to make your system not only reactive but proactively intelligent.
While smart systems involve a higher upfront investment, long-term benefits often outweigh the costs.
Calculate based on:
Reduction in labor costs
Improved yield per square meter
Water and fertilizer savings
Reduced crop losses due to pests or climate stress
Energy savings via smart light/heating control

Sensors are the eyes and ears of a smart greenhouse. Their precision determines how accurately the system can react.
Check for:
Calibrated temperature/humidity sensors
CO₂ sensors with auto-compensation
Soil moisture and EC sensors
Light sensors (PAR sensors for plant-relevant light)
Cheap or low-quality sensors can lead to over-watering, overheating, or underfeeding—negating the benefits of automation.
Choose a system that grows with your business. If you plan to expand your acreage or diversify crops in the future, the system should support modular upgrades.
Scalability features to look for:
Expandable control zones
Modular sensor units
Software updates
Cloud-based data storage
